In a recent study conducted by CK Marketing and Communications, fleets in North America indicated a strong desire to specify their new vehicles with component brands of their choice. When asked their preference regarding 50 component categories likely to be included on their tractor and trailer equipment, 75% of total responses favored specifying a brand of their choice rather than accepting the original equipment manufacturer's standard.

The study ranks the components in order of importance to the group of private and for-hire fleets, from the most commonly specified to options more likely to be driven by OEM standards.

More information was gathered from respondents covering reasons for choosing particular suppliers and products, and plans for adding new technology options to fleet equipment.
